87int
88res_init(void) {
89 int rv;
90 extern int __res_vinit(res_state, int);
91#ifdef COMPAT__RES
92 /*
93 * Compatibility with program that were accessing _res directly
94 * to set options. We keep another struct res that is the same
95 * size as the original res structure, and then copy fields to
96 * it so that we achieve the same initialization
97 */
98 extern void *__res_get_old_state(void);
99 extern void __res_put_old_state(void *);
100 res_state ores = __res_get_old_state();
101
102 if (ores->options != 0)
103 _nres.options = ores->options;
104 if (ores->retrans != 0)
105 _nres.retrans = ores->retrans;
106 if (ores->retry != 0)
107 _nres.retry = ores->retry;
108#endif
109
110 /*
111 * These three fields used to be statically initialized. This made
112 * it hard to use this code in a shared library. It is necessary,
113 * now that we're doing dynamic initialization here, that we preserve
114 * the old semantics: if an application modifies one of these three
115 * fields of _res before res_init() is called, res_init() will not
116 * alter them. Of course, if an application is setting them to
117 * _zero_ before calling res_init(), hoping to override what used
118 * to be the static default, we can't detect it and unexpected results
119 * will follow. Zero for any of these fields would make no sense,
120 * so one can safely assume that the applications were already getting
121 * unexpected results.
122 *
123 * _nres.options is tricky since some apps were known to diddle the bits
124 * before res_init() was first called. We can't replicate that semantic
125 * with dynamic initialization (they may have turned bits off that are
126 * set in RES_DEFAULT). Our solution is to declare such applications
127 * "broken". They could fool us by setting RES_INIT but none do (yet).
128 */
129 if (!_nres.retrans)
130 _nres.retrans = RES_TIMEOUT;
131 if (!_nres.retry)
132 _nres.retry = 4;
133 if (!(_nres.options & RES_INIT))
134 _nres.options = RES_DEFAULT;
135
136 /*
137 * This one used to initialize implicitly to zero, so unless the app
138 * has set it to something in particular, we can randomize it now.
139 */
140 if (!_nres.id)
141 _nres.id = res_randomid();
142
143 rv = __res_vinit(&_nres, 1);
144#ifdef COMPAT__RES
145 __res_put_old_state(&_nres);
146#endif
147 return rv;
148}
